ORIGINAL: tcuallstar

yea ive got the frpp black and brushed also and i really like the apperence over stock, depending where you are, (im from houston) the alumium on top of the shifter doesnt get too hot at all
The heat from my MGW shifter, (aluminum and rubber) in my situation was a combination of the sun, but also the heat coming up from the transmission and going through the shifter. The FRPP was much better. Despite haveing the brushed aluminum shift patter, it does not feel hot at all because no heat is conducted from the transmission.
